How Much Does a Display Merchandiser make?

Display Merchandiser made a median salary around $50,442 in May, 2024. The best-paid 25 percent made $61,062 probably that year, while the lowest-paid 25 percent made around $37,293.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ession. Best-Paying States for Display Merchandiser

The states and districts that pay Display Merchandiser the highest salary are District of Columbia (around $53,215) , California (around $52,737) , New Jersey (around $52,403) , Alaska (around $52,068) , and Massachusetts (around $52,020) .

In-Store Display Merchandiser II - Average Salary $67,100
The In-Store Display Merchandiser II creates effective displays and shopping experience to maximize revenue and customer satisfaction. Responsible for constructing, setting up, maintaining, and disassembling signs, banners, mannequins, and other visual displays of retail goods. Being an In-Store Display Merchandiser II uses tools and props to construct displays. Ensures a visually compelling store, clearly communicating information about products, sales, clearance, or special events. In addition, In-Store Display Merchandiser II may require a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a supervisor or manager. Being an In-Store Display Merchandiser II occasionally directed in several aspects of the work. Gaining ex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. Working as an In-Store Display Merchandiser II typically requires 2 -4 years of related experience.
